Echinodorus Amazonicus (Amazon Sword) is a classic freshwater aquarium plant celebrated for its lush, vibrant green foliage and ease of care. While often compared to Echinodorus Bleherae, another popular plant commonly referred to as the Amazon Sword, there are notable distinctions between the two, making each suited to specific aquascaping needs.

Key Features:

  • Lush Green Foliage: Features long, narrow leaves that are slightly more streamlined compared to the broader leaves of Echinodorus Bleherae, giving a sleek and elegant appearance.
  • Size and Growth Habit: Typically grows up to 16–20 inches tall, slightly smaller than Echinodorus Bleherae, which can reach up to 24 inches, making it ideal for medium-sized tanks.
  • Versatility in Aquascaping: Serves as an excellent background or centerpiece plant, particularly in smaller tanks where Echinodorus Bleherae might feel overwhelming.

Comparison to Echinodorus Bleherae:

  • Leaf Shape: Echinodorus Amazonicus features more elongated and narrower leaves, whereas Echinodorus Bleherae has broader, paddle-shaped leaves.
  • Size: Echinodorus Bleherae generally grows larger, making it better suited for very large tanks, while Echinodorus Amazonicus is more versatile for medium to large setups.
  • Lighting Needs: Both species thrive in low to medium lighting but will exhibit more robust growth and coloration under higher lighting conditions.
  • Care: Both plants are hardy and beginner-friendly, with similar nutrient and substrate requirements.

Optimal Conditions:

  • Lighting: Moderate to high lighting encourages faster growth and deeper green hues.
  • Water Parameters: Prefers slightly acidic to neutral pH (6.5–7.5) and temperatures of 72°F–82°F (22°C–28°C).
  • Substrate: Thrives in nutrient-rich substrates and benefits from root tabs in standard setups.

Aquarium Benefits:

  • Natural Habitat: Provides shade and shelter, mimicking natural environments for fish and shrimp.
  • Oxygenation: Helps oxygenate the tank and absorb excess nutrients, improving overall water quality.
  • Aesthetic Impact: Enhances aquascapes with its striking greenery and fills empty spaces with its bushy, upright growth.

Care and Maintenance:

  • Low Maintenance: Like Echinodorus Bleherae, it is easy to care for and resilient to varying conditions.
  • Propagation: Spreads through runners, allowing for natural growth over time.
  • Trimming: Periodic trimming of older leaves ensures the plant remains healthy and visually appealing.

Conclusion:

While Echinodorus Amazonicus and Echinodorus Bleherae share similarities as members of the Amazon Sword family, their differences in size, leaf shape, and aesthetic make them unique choices for aquariums. Echinodorus Amazonicus is perfect for medium to large tanks, offering lush greenery without the overwhelming size of its larger counterpart.
